Chincoteague Island Community Cats, with community support, has established a sustainable cat program providing compassionate solutions for island cats including Trap-Neuter-Return (TNR), monitoring cat colonies, educating, and involving the public.  

Our Objectives

The specific objectives and purpose of Chincoteague Island Community Cats shall be:To provide opportunities for the community to aid in establishing a sustainable cat program for island cats; To sponsor, host and/or participate in events and activities that promote compassionate solutions for island cats; To provide guidance and instruction for the community to engage, organize, fund and facilitate Trap-Neuter-Return (TNR) events for island cats; To partner with island cat colony caregivers and monitor colony status; To provide education about community cats and best practices for cat care.  

Oyster's Story

I was found alone on the side of Main Street. I was young maybe 3 ½ weeks old. I was nurtured back to health by a dedicated cat caretaker. She fed me, provided medicine and a safe place to grow stronger with other kittens & a surrogate cat mom.

I met a couple from PA not long after I was found. They decided to adopt me. When I was old enough, we traveled to PA. As a family, we visit the island often. I really enjoy bird watching from the porch.
